The Clover School is a CCMA accredited Montessori school with an innovative curriculum designed to meet the needs of contemporary childhood. The school has two campuses in Toronto.

General information

  • Age: 18 months - 12 years

  • Curriculum: Montessori

  • Type of school: Montessori School

  • Main language: English

  • Other languages: French

  • General Enquiries: 1-416-781-4449

  • Admissions Enquiries: 1-416-781-4449 ext.5

  • Email: info@cloverschool.com

  • Country: Canada

  • City: Toronto

  • Addresses:

    •  Midtown Campus
      3180 Bathurst St.,
      Toronto, ON
      M6A 2A9

    • High Park Campus
      411 Clendenan Ave.,
      Toronto, ON
      M6P 2X7

General Information

Each child is unique, and therefore has potential for a kind of excellence that is unique to them. Montessori is an educational philosophy designed to bring out the best in that potential.

The Clover School is a CCMA accredited Montessori school with an innovative curriculum designed to meet the needs of contemporary childhood.

We provide a nurturing learning environment rooted in the Montessori philosophy of education. Our signature curriculum is forward thinking and reflexive, with an emphasis on authenticity, creativity, evolution and growth. We offer warm, vibrant, child-centred classrooms that foster wellbeing in every sense – where children can explore, discover, and direct their own academic path based on what interests them most.

Our students flourish as intelligent, confident and compassionate individuals, poised for the future… and the future is bright!

Success at The Clover School is four-fold: academic mastery, the ability to think creatively, mindfulness & social intelligence, and positive connectedness with the world around us. In addition to Montessori fundamentals, our signature Clover School curriculum features unique programming elements to create a purpose-filled pedagogy that children love.

At The Clover School, each child is recognized as unique, with certain gifts that are their own. Our Montessori learning environments give them the freedom to learn both social and academic skills in a variety of different ways, accommodating a wide range of learning styles. Allowing students the freedom to work at their own pace and follow their own interests helps foster joyful engagement, resourcefulness and inspires curiosity with supportive guidance from expert teachers. This approach gives them skills and systems of accountability, meaningful and challenging learning, responsibility, time and project management skills and helps create an environment that fosters self-regulation, motivated and successful learning outcomes.

Montessori at The Clover School offers children a chance to develop their potential as they step out into the world as engaged, responsible and respectful citizens who embrace learning as a lifelong journey.
